Contact Jim Frimmer for all your San Diego real estate needs!California, although about $20 billion in debt, still has access to Federal stimulus funds, and to prove it, the State is making available a little over $35 million in celebration of Earth Day.

So what do you have to do to get your share? Just replace your most energy-wasting appliances with new environmentally friendly appliances. Think Green!

Energy efficient washer and dryerIn addition to the Federal stimulus funds, local utilities and retailers are contributing their fair share via rebates and othe rincentives. You can save hundreds of dollars on some products, and the initial purchase cost will pay for the rest of the appliance through increased energy savings on your utility bills.

Florida and Texas went through their Federal stimulus dollars in mere hours. California says that its program will be more orderly, taking days to deplete the funds rather than hours. Not really sure how that makes it more orderly, but whatever.

Following are some of the incentives available:

  • Energy efficient refrigeratorRefrigerators — $200 Federal rebate through the California Energy commission and $50 recycling rebate from San Diego Gas & Electric.
  • Washing machine — $100 Federal rebate and $150 from the San Diego Water Authority.
  • Room air conditioners — $50 Federal rebate and $25 recycling rebate.

Of course, nothing involving the Goverment is easy, so you'll have to prove that you bought an energy efficient appliance (usually Energy Star Tier 2 and 3) and disposed of your old appliance properly. Fortunately, most retailers will be providing a packet for you to use that has the proper forms in it.

For more information on the program and qualifying appliances, visit cash4appliances.org, socalwatersmart.com, and arcaincutility.com.
